#629b51 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#629b51 is composed of 38.4% red, 60.8% green and 31.8%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 36.8% cyan, 0% magenta, 47.7% yellow and 39.2% black. It has a hue angle of 106.2 degrees, a saturation of 31.4% and a lightness of 46.3%. #629b51 color hex could be obtained by blending #c4ffa2 with #003700. Closest websafe color is: #669966.

Shades and Tints of #629b51

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#000000 is the darkest color, while #f4f8f3 is the lightest one.

Tones of #629b51

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#767775 is the less saturated color, while #3be408 is the most saturated one.
